Quartz countertops are manufactured using natural quartz minerals combined with resins to create a dense and non-porous surface. This engineered composition provides excellent resistance to stains, scratches, and everyday wear. Because quartz surfaces are easy to maintain and highly durable, they are commonly used in kitchens, bathrooms, and commercial spaces where long-lasting performance is required.

Calacatta Manila Quartz FAQs

Is Calacatta Manila quartz durable for kitchen countertops?

Yes. Quartz countertops are engineered for durability and are resistant to stains, scratches, and everyday wear, making them an excellent choice for kitchen countertops and islands.

Does quartz require sealing?

No. Quartz surfaces are non-porous and typically do not require sealing like natural stone materials.

What does Calacatta Manila quartz look like?

Calacatta Manila quartz typically features a bright white base with bold grey marble-style veining that adds a dramatic and luxurious look to kitchens and bathrooms.
